Transaction 73a8cd7b5e413981b6e1b4f207e1b6238a571a3d8be0bee4004196e89a238f7e
1 Input
1 Output
-
73a8cd7b5e413981b6e1b4f207e1b6238a571a3d8be0bee4004196e89a238f7e:0
- value
- 18593010
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 69f376a78a9a50aed3a109b7ac72f39ef5bbe7a7 OP_EQUAL
- address
- 3BMEXps9i9ZU7akyUdpJAgR3rH5pXBVaLv